No, it's not by-passable, though you can run an external preamp (rack or pedal) into the effects return which allows access to the power amp. The tube is integral to the WD-800's architecture as it forms the primary gain stages.Is the tube preamp section of the WD800 bypassable? In case of tube failure it would be nice to have an amp that's still operable. I think I remember seeing such a feature on some bass amps.
